Fort Sumter: The Secession Crisis, 1860-1861 is a two-player card-driven board game that turns the secession crisis before the American Civil War into a compact contest of political control.

One player leads the Unionist side while the other takes the Secessionist side, placing, moving, and removing political capital across twelve contested spaces. Strategy cards can be used for their event or value, forcing tight choices as each side fights for control of Political, Secession, Public Opinion, and Armaments dimensions. After three rounds, the game moves into a Final Crisis where saved cards and late maneuvers decide the outcome. Key features

* Two-player card-driven board game from GMT Games
* Covers the 1860 secession crisis leading to Fort Sumter and the Civil War
* Features area control, historical events, secret objectives, and Final Crisis scoring
* For 2 players, ages 14 and up, with a 20–40 minute play time
* Includes mounted map board, 52 cards, wooden political tokens, Peace Commissioner meeple, rulebook, and playbook
